Johns Hopkins University said Monday that the number of confirmed coronavirus cases worldwide reached 20 million, but the actual number of infections could be far higher as testing standards vary from country to country.Of the 20 million confirmed cases, the US represents over 25% of the worldwide cases, surpassing 5 million. Brazil has the next highest number of confirmed coronavirus infections with over 3 million.To date, there have been 733,000 coronavirus-related deaths per Johns Hopkins’ figures. With 167,370 deaths as of Monday evening, the United States represents 22% of all global coronavirus-related deaths. The US has 4% of the world’s population.While many modern nations, including much of Europe, East Asia, Oceania and Canada, have largely gotten control of the spread of the virus, coronavirus cases are increasing in much of Latin America and India, in addition to the United States. 914
Judah Samet was around 6 or 7 when he watched as a Nazi soldier put a gun to his mother's head, simply because she spoke without being spoken to while on a train headed to Auschwitz.On Saturday, the 80-year-old Holocaust survivor, watched as a gunman mowed down his friends at Tree of Life Synagogue in Pittsburgh, Pennsylvania."It just never ends. It's never completely safe for Jews. It's in the DNA. Not just America's DNA but the world's," Samet told CNN.Samet was running four minutes behind on Saturday, although he is almost never late to synagogue.When he arrived, he could hear bullets flying flying from a gunman inside his place of worship. He could see the man who would be charged with a hate crime for killing 11 people inside his place of worship. 770

JULIAN, Calif. (KGTV) – The San Diego County Sheriff’s Department arrested a man they say punched someone in the face near Julian after accusing him of trespassing.Deputies say they became aware of a series of theft-related crimes on the 5600 block of Eagle Park Road in August.The victims were outdoorsmen enjoying activities in the Cleveland National Forest. On November 6, Deputy Craig Rembold was contacted by a man who was hunting in the area on the 5th when he was accused of trespassing by a local land owner later identified as Frank Martinez, 54.During the conversation, Martinez punched the man in the face, causing significant injuries to the victim. On November 15, deputies arrested Martinez during a traffic stopped. He was taken to jail for battery and firearm violations.Martinez was arrested for battery and firearm violations.
